What Fort Collins Flight Control Buyers Should Know

Specify bore finish requirements on your drawing — not just diameter tolerance

Lockheed Martin Space and Ball Aerospace flight control programs require honed bore finishes to Ra 8-16 μin. for Fort Collins programs Standard CNC boring leaves Ra 63 μin — too rough for hydraulic spool and cylinder — across the Colorado Front Range Space & Defense Technology Hub — applications.

Confirm your machine shop can handle 15-5PH stainless in hardened condition

Many actuator housings are machined from precipitation-hardened 15-5PH (H1025 or H1050). for Lockheed Martin Space and Fort Collins teams Shops that across the Colorado Front Range Space & Defense Technology Hub in Fort Collins — mostly cut aluminum may not have the rigidity or tooling for hardened stainless — — per Colorado Front Range Space & Defense Technology Hub requirements — a requirement Lockheed Martin Space and Ball Aerospace verify.

Request passivation per ASTM A967 on all stainless steel flight control components

Unpassivated stainless steel can contaminate hydraulic fluid with free iron particles. serving Fort Collins-area programs Fort Collins flight control programs require passivation on every stainless component that contacts hydraulic fluid. for Colorado Front Range Space & Defense Technology Hub programs
